Transaction 685c25f02be6e82e180ff20a5861dbbb867971dbb0db00514017f40db160eaea
1 Input
1 Output
-
685c25f02be6e82e180ff20a5861dbbb867971dbb0db00514017f40db160eaea:0
- value
- 2594959
- script pubkey
- OP_0 OP_PUSHBYTES_20 77d8e409b51db8c8025a5acf572c1e50444c1ba0
- address
- bc1qwlvwgzd4rkuvsqj6tt84wtq72pzycxaqnklsel